Code Changes Classes In 1998, the Canadian Electrical Code® (C.E.C.) adopted the International Electrotechnical Commission's (IEC) “Three Zone Area” Classification System for Class I hazardous locations. The Zone System is an alternate classification for Class I hazardous locations and was adopted to promote harmonization with international standards. The Canadian Electrical Code (C.E.C.

IP Rating lthough IP is mainly a European rating system, it is referred to more and more in North America, especially for lighting fixtures needing a wet location label. A The first number of an IP rating represents the degree of protection against penetration of solids and the second number, the degree of protection against penetration of water. So, for example, a wall sconce that is rated IP65 is completely protected against penetration of dust particles and against jets of water.

VSR Series Zone Sensing Option Typical Specification Operation The VSR (Voltage Sensing Relay) option activates all of the emergency lighting if only one, multiple or all zones become de-energized through either a power failure or lighting circuit breaker tripping. This greatly enhances the life safety system, as any failure of a lighting circuit will ensure emergency egress lighting. A separate test button for each zone enables individual testing of each circuit monitored.
